The middle ear the middle ear is an air filled space connected to the back of the nose by a long, thin tube called the eustachian tube. The throat mainly functions as a pathway through which food and fluids travel to the esophagus the hollow tube that leads from the throat to the stomach and air passes to the lungs. A binocular microscope provides an enlarged, threedimensional image, giving the physician a superior view of the ear canal and tympanic membrane.
